 
                            Funding is being allocated from the 2021/22 Police and Crime Commissioner budget towards protecting rural communities in the Thames Valley from crime.
The Thames Valley covers hundreds of square miles of countryside, including large areas of Bucks, encompassing many small towns, villages and isolated communities. Many people in these rural communities can often feel marginalised and vulnerable to crime so this funding is designed to ensure that they feel thoroughly supported and protected.
It’s not clear exactly how much will be given, but it will go towards building trust between residents and the neighbourhood policing teams.
